About

Willow Street Frank Bramhall Park is a charming neighborhood gem in Willow Glen that punches above its weight for family fun. This cozy park offers well-maintained playground equipment perfect for younger children, plenty of shade trees for comfortable summer visits, and open grassy spaces ideal for spreading out a picnic blanket or playing catch with the kids.

Best Time to Visit

Weekday mornings (9-11 AM) are ideal for avoiding crowds and securing parking. Spring and fall offer the most comfortable temperatures, while the shade trees make summer afternoons manageable. Weekends tend to be busier but have a lively, community feel.

What to Know

This is a free public park with street parking only (no dedicated lot). There are no restrooms on-site, so plan accordingly. The park is relatively flat and stroller-accessible, though surfaces transition from sidewalk to grass.

Seasonal Notes

The park is open year-round with consistent hours. Spring brings beautiful blooming trees, while summer can be warm but manageable under the shade. Fall offers mild weather and colorful foliage. Winter visits are pleasant on sunny California days, though playground equipment may be cold to touch on chilly mornings.
